FRISCO, Texas — Minjee Lee closed with a 2-over 74 but never gave up the lead Sunday in the final round of the KPMG Women's PGA Championship to win her third major title.

Australia's Minjee Lee, who clinched her third major title when she won the Women's PGA Championship on Sunday, said her ultimate goal was to complete a career grand slam by winning all five women's majors and entering the LPGA Hall of Fame.

LOS ANGELES: Australia’s Minjee Lee defied difficult, windy conditions with a remarkable bogey-free 3-under par 69 on Saturday to seize a four-stroke lead over Jeeno Thitikul at the Women’s PGA Championship in Texas.
